Auburn School Receives Shape The State Grant

Auburn School was one of 20 schools in Tennessee recently awarded a Shape the State Grant from Blue Cross Blue Shield Tennessee.

Regan Vaughn, Auburn's Physical Education teacher, along with help from Connie Foster and Melinda Crook, applied for the grant earlier this school year, and were recently presented with a "check" for $10,000, which was used to buy new P.E. equipment and for training in the SPARK P.E. program.

The school will also receive $1,000 to spend on other P.E. supplies.

Pictured are Melinda Crook, Principal of Auburn School, Regan Vaughn, and Jim Kinser, Regional Director, Provider Networks BCBST.
